    Civil Liberties Paralegal

    Hodge Jones & Allen Solicitors are looking to recruit a full time Paralegal for our Civil Liberties team.

    We are seeking candidates with a commitment to upholding the rights of individuals, challenging state bodies and working in the legal aid sector. The successful candidate will be assisting two fee earners with complex caseloads consisting of inquests and actions against the police and other state bodies.

    Applicants should have excellent communication and written skills and be able to work well under pressure. The role involves a significant amount of administrative tasks, including file maintenance and therefore requires good organisational skills.

    Experience and an interest in human rights and/or campaigning experience is desirable.

    Prior administrative experience and good computer skills are essential.

    We offer good prospects, training and IT facilities.
